Understanding the Impact Factor
The impact factor, calculated annually by Clarivate Analytics as part of their Journal Citation Reports (JCR), measures the average number of citations received in a particular year by papers published in the journal during the two preceding years. To give you an idea, the 2023 impact factor of a journal reflects the number of citations its 2021 and 2022 publications received in 2023.
The formula is as follows:
Impact Factor (Year X) = (Citations in Year X to articles published in Year X-1 and Year X-2) / (Number of articles published in Year X-1 and Year X-2)
The impact factor is widely used as a proxy for the relative importance of a journal within its field; however, Understand its limitations and interpret it in conjunction with other metrics — this one isn't optional.
Significance of EJHG's Impact Factor
The EJHG's impact factor is significant for several reasons:
-
Prestige and Recognition: A higher impact factor often correlates with the prestige of a journal. It suggests that the articles published are frequently cited and influential within the scientific community. For researchers, publishing in a journal with a high impact factor can enhance their reputation and career prospects.
-
Benchmarking: The impact factor allows researchers to benchmark journals within the same field. It provides a quantitative measure to compare the influence of different journals, helping researchers decide where to submit their work.
-
Institutional Assessment: Academic institutions and funding agencies often use impact factors to assess the research output and performance of their faculty and programs. High impact factors can contribute to a positive evaluation.
-
Visibility and Reach: A high impact factor can increase the visibility of a journal, attracting high-quality submissions and a broader readership. This can lead to a positive feedback loop, further enhancing the journal's impact.

Criticisms and Limitations of the Impact Factor
While the impact factor is a widely used metric, it is essential to acknowledge its criticisms and limitations:

-
Field Bias: Impact factors vary significantly across different fields of research. Journals in rapidly evolving fields with a large research community tend to have higher impact factors than those in smaller or more specialized fields.
-
Citation Window: The two-year citation window may not be appropriate for all fields of research. Some fields may require a longer period for articles to accumulate citations.
-
Article Type: Impact factors do not differentiate between different types of articles, such as original research, reviews, and editorials. Reviews tend to be cited more frequently than original research, which can inflate a journal's impact factor.
-
Manipulation: Impact factors can be manipulated through various means, such as excessive self-citation or the publication of articles designed to increase citations.
-
Focus on Quantity: The impact factor focuses on the quantity of citations rather than the quality or impact of the research. Highly cited articles may not necessarily be the most important or influential.
Alternative Metrics for Evaluating Journal Impact
In response to the limitations of the impact factor, alternative metrics have been developed to provide a more comprehensive assessment of journal impact. Some of these metrics include:
-
Eigenfactor Score: This metric measures the influence of a journal based on the number of citations it receives from other journals, weighting citations from more influential journals more heavily.
-
Article Influence Score: This metric measures the average influence of a journal's articles over the first five years after publication.
-
SCImago Journal Rank (SJR): This metric measures the influence of a journal based on the number of citations it receives from other journals, weighting citations from more prestigious journals more heavily.
-
h-index: This metric measures the number of articles in a journal that have received at least h citations each.
-
Altmetrics: These metrics measure the online attention and engagement that articles receive, such as mentions on social media, news outlets, and blogs.
These alternative metrics provide complementary information to the impact factor and can help researchers make more informed decisions about where to publish their work.
